Organizes and conducts high complexity molecular and cellular assays on human tumor biospecimens across multiple collaborative cancer research projects with respect to both laboratory assay procedures and data tracking, compilation, and analyses.

Responsibilities
- Conducts research experiments and assays focused on high-complexity molecular and histology methods on human tumor samples (Nucleic acid isolation and qualification, digital PCR, cell enrichment and quantification, single cell sequencing, in situ hybridization).
- Evaluates research results, reports findings and discusses project outcomes with staff involved.
- Performs data entry and maintains data files on research.
- Coordinates reagents, probe tests, etc.
- Complies with established safety procedures and maintains required documentation on laboratory and specimen conditions.
- Coordinates research projects with other institutions and investigators.
- Participates in developing hypotheses to be tested and ways of testing it.
